2003 S80 won't start

Post by TonyF »

Hello, my daughter bought this 2003 S80 T6 199,000 miles twin turbo and used it for about a year, then she cracked the radiator and it got hot. She had the radiator fixed the car wouldn't run right then it wouldn't start. She said she was going to send it to the junkyard for scrap. I paid her $250.00 for the car and have been trying to diagnose the problem of it not starting. The battery was completely dead when i picked the car up. It has fuel at the fuel rail but don't know the pressure, pulled sparkplug out and it has spark, and I checked the compression pressure- cylinders 1,2,4,5, and 6 have 120pisg and cylinder 3 has between 110-115 psig. The car will turn over but not try to even start.
Is there some anti-theft that might be happening due to the battery being completely dead? Used OBD II code reader and the only codes that were on it was trans incorrect gear. Reset the codes and the only codes now are to be cleared when the engine is running. Please help with any advice and Thank You for your time.
